如何对RS485设备进行地址的设置?

如何对RS485设备进行地址的设置?,第1张

modbus用串口通信时一般不用设端口地址的,每一个485口可以并联最多32个从设备(自然最好将地址的值定义在1到32之间),每个从设备的地址不一样,从设备会根据主设备发送帧报文中的地址判断是不是在查询自己,若是则进行应答。至于地址设置,只要在从设备通信程序中定义一个地址变量,可以给地址变量赋定值,也可以编个小程序根据需要设置地址变量的值,最后通过比较该值与接收的报文中的地址是否一致,若一致,则进行返回应答帧。

智能电能表的RS485通信地址是指在RS485总线上,用于标识智能电能表的唯一地址码。RS485通信地址一般由8位二进制数表示,其取值范围为0~255。在实际应用中,为了避免地址冲突,通常将地址设置为不同的值。

智能电能表的RS485通信地址可以通过多种方式进行设置,例如通过物理拨码开关、软件设置等方式。在使用RS485通信进行数据采集时,需要根据智能电能表的RS485通信地址进行通信,以获取电能表的相关数据信息。

总之,智能电能表的RS485通信地址是非常重要的,它是智能电能表与其他设备进行通信的必要条件。在使用智能电能表时,需要正确设置RS485通信地址,以确保数据采集的准确性和可靠性。


欢迎分享,转载请注明来源:内存溢出

原文地址: http://outofmemory.cn/tougao/7906414.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2023-04-11
下一篇 2023-04-11

发表评论

登录后才能评论

评论列表(0条)

保存